并发编程(3)-进程模块
程序员文章站
2023-11-10 22:04:28
multiprocessing模块的介绍 概要: 1.子进程的两种创建方法 2.给子进程传参数 args传元祖 和kwargs 传字典 3.进程在内存中是空间隔离的 4.p.join方法,堵塞住,等待子进程运行完毕后,再从这里继续向下运行 5.p.terminate 和p.is_alive 向系统发 ......
multiprocessing模块的介绍
概要:
1.子进程的两种创建方法
2.给子进程传参数 args传元祖 和kwargs 传字典
3.进程在内存中是空间隔离的
4.p.join方法,堵塞住,等待子进程运行完毕后,再从这里继续向下运行
5.p.terminate 和p.is_alive 向系统发送关闭子进程的命令,由系统决定什么时候关闭;验证子进程是否还存在
6.僵尸进程和孤儿进程
7.守护进程 daemon
8.子进程不能执行input方法 (会报错)
9.验证并发的执行时间
10.for循环在创建进程中的应用
11.socket利用多进程的方法实现和多个客户换进行交流
详情请查看https://mp.weixin.qq.com/s/0pi1zjcysgkz0smjklbvsg
或者扫描下方二维码关注公众号进行查看